The impact of waste reduction in general surgery operating rooms.

Operating rooms are responsible for a significant burden of waste and negative environmental impact. This study aimed to reduce OR waste and improve both environmental impact and hospital cost savings... The unused items in two standard single-use surgical packs were tracked for general surgery cases. A new pack was created excluding the most frequently unused items. The feasibility of the new pack wa... A total of 35 general surgery operations were tracked using two standard packs ($89.51 or $93.68 per case, each 23.2 lbs). The new pack ($46.88 per case, 20.8 lbs) was then successfully used in nine c... Simple and feasible adjustments to standard single-use surgical packs can have a significant impact on waste reduction and cost-savings....

Evaluation of pressure ulcer risk and development in operating rooms.

This study aimed to determine the risk and development of pressure ulcers in operating rooms.... The sample of the study included a total of 250 patients. In the study, the risk of pressure ulcers was assessed before the operation, and the development of pressure ulcers was evaluated within 24 h ... The risk of pressure ulcers was low before the operation, and Stage I pressure ulcer developed in 12.8% of the patients within 24 h after the operation. The patients had pressure ulcers mostly in thei... According to our preoperative pressure ulcer risk assessment, it is very important to take additional protective measures both during and after surgical operations to prevent pressure ulcers....

Association of Implementation of Operating Room-Based Parathyroid Hormone Testing with Operative Time and Cost.

Intraoperative parathyroid hormone (IOPTH) testing facilitates focused parathyroidectomy to establish biochemical cure but may be time-consuming. A dedicated immunoassay machine was relocated to the o... Patients who underwent parathyroidectomy from June 2017 to February 2020 were reviewed. Clinical and demographic data, operative time, and TAT were collected. Patients were compared by operation dates... A total of 285 patients were included. Post-machine, median operative time decreased from 69 minutes (interquartile range [IQR] 60 to 84) to 57 minutes (IQR 50 to 84.5), p 0.03. Additionally, median T... Operating room-based parathyroid hormone testing results in improved operating productivity by decreasing result TAT and operative time and reduces cost....
